Contemplating in and out service at Largo Intercoastal Marina in Largo, FL (Just south of Clearwater.) I would appreciate any comments about your experience with the facility and how well they took care of your boat. Did you experience any issues (or lack thereof) with how secure the facility is? Did the boat get beat up from the lift operators?

Are there any other in and out facilities near Belleair other than Intercoastal in Largo or Marker 1 in Dunedin?

As was said not a lot of choices other than indian shores.

You can come down to tarpon are and there is a few more for you. Marker 1 is on a 6 month wait but Ozona is right there too. Also not sure of the size but in Ozona there is a secure place that is trailer storage but is right in front of the ramp...very easy access but they only take up to 32' if I recall.
